Convert cubic inch to teaspoon (US)
Please provide values below to convert cubic inch [in^3] to teaspoon (US) [tsp (US)], or Convert teaspoon (US) to cubic inch.
1 in^3 = 3.32467505065 tsp (US). To convert cubic inch to teaspoon (US), multiply the value by 3.32467505065; to go the other way, divide by it (1 tsp (US) = 0.300781274791 in^3). Cubic Inch
A cubic inch is a unit of volume measurement representing the volume of a cube with edges one inch long.
History/Origin
The cubic inch has been used historically in the United States and other countries that employ imperial units, primarily for measuring small volumes such as engine displacements and packaging, dating back to the adoption of the imperial system.
Current Use
Today, the cubic inch is still used in certain industries like automotive and manufacturing to specify engine sizes, engine displacements, and small volume measurements, especially in the United States.
Teaspoon (Us)
A teaspoon (US) is a unit of volume measurement commonly used in cooking, equal to approximately 4.928 milliliters.
History/Origin
The teaspoon originated as a small spoon used for stirring tea or coffee, later standardized as a unit of measurement in cooking and recipes, with its current volume defined in the US in the 19th century.
Current Use
The teaspoon (US) is widely used in cooking and baking to measure small quantities of ingredients, and is a standard unit in the US customary measurement system for volume.
